Space-Quest

Space-Quest

Space Quest: Explore our solar system, planets, black holes, and more. With GSAP and stunning shader effects, embark on an immersive cosmic adventure. Discover the wonders of space with this Project.

The problem Space-Quest solves

Space Quest solves the problem of limited accessibility to accurate and engaging information about the solar system and beyond. Traditionally, learning about space and its celestial bodies has been confined to textbooks, documentaries, or museum exhibits, making it challenging for individuals to truly grasp the vastness and intricacies of the universe.

1

With Space Quest, this problem is overcome by providing a dynamic and interactive web project that brings the wonders of space to life. By presenting comprehensive and up-to-date information about the planets, users can easily access detailed descriptions, compositions, atmospheres, and other fascinating facts about each celestial body. This bridges the gap between scientific knowledge and public understanding, fostering a deeper appreciation for the cosmos.

5

Additionally, Space Quest tackles the challenge of understanding black holes. These enigmatic cosmic phenomena have captivated scientists and the general public alike, yet their complex nature often remains elusive. Through visually stunning animations powered by GSAP, users can now witness the mesmerizing gravitational forces and swirling vortexes associated with black holes. This immersive experience enhances comprehension and sparks curiosity, demystifying these celestial marvels.

3

By addressing the limitations of traditional learning methods and providing an accessible, engaging, and visually immersive experience, Space Quest inspires a sense of wonder, educates, and fosters a greater understanding and appreciation for the vastness and beauty of our universe.

Challenges we ran into

During the development of Space Quest, we encountered several challenges that tested our skills and problem-solving abilities. One of the hurdles we faced was incorporating GSAP (GreenSock Animation Platform) into the project. While GSAP provides powerful animation capabilities, mastering its syntax and understanding its documentation required dedicated time and effort. We navigated through complex animation sequences, timing, and easing functions to ensure smooth and seamless transitions throughout the experience.

2

Another challenge arose when using CodePen.io as a reference. While it provided valuable inspiration and examples, adapting and customizing code snippets to fit our specific needs proved to be a meticulous and time-consuming process. We had to carefully analyze and modify the code to match the desired functionality and aesthetic of Space Quest.

12

Additionally, leveraging CSS shaders and advanced UI/UX designs introduced complexities. Implementing shaders required in-depth knowledge of WebGL and shader programming. We encountered technical obstacles while fine-tuning shader effects and ensuring their compatibility across different devices and browsers. Achieving a balance between performance and visual fidelity was a constant consideration.

17

Furthermore, merging and linking multiple layers of complex animations and effects posed its own set of challenges. Coordinating and synchronizing various elements, such as planet movements, transitions, and interactions, demanded meticulous attention to detail.

6

Tracks Applied (1)

Replit

Space Quest is an ideal web project for the Replit track due to its compatibility and ease of deployment on the platform...Read More

Replit

Discussion